How to Remove the Write Protection for HP USB Flash Drive

I wrote a Chromium OS image to my 4GB HP USB flash drive with Win32 Disk Imager. But now I cannot reformat my USB flash drive. It tells me that the USB flash drive is write-protected. And there is no physical switch. I have tried some methods, like disk management, diskpart, and Disk Storage Format Tool. But all of that did not work. How should I remove the HP USB flash drive from write protection? Help.

Actually, some USB flash drives have write-protect switches, which are very well hidden. Therefore, you need to ensure whether it has a physical switch. If it indeed doesn't have, here are some methods for you.

Firstly, you can remove disk write protection using the registry editor.

Registry Editor can work to fix USB flash drives, SD cards, or external HDD or SSD write-protected errors. It is an advanced-level procedure, and if you aren't sure what you're doing, you should avoid using this method as much as possible because a wrong operation to your computer's registry will cause more issues.

Remember to be cautious with this method on your computer, and here are some steps for you as follows:

Step 1. Connect your HP USB flash drive to the PC.

Step 2. Press Windows + R to open the Registry Editor, type regedit in the run box, and select Enter.

Step 3. Select H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E and expand the System.

Step 4. Select Current Control Set, and select Control.

Step 5. Check Storage Device Policies, and change the DWORD value to 0. After that, select OK.

Step 6. Exit the Registry Editor, and then restart your PC.

Wait for some minutes. Then, check if your USB flash drive is accessible.
